I work with children as young as 8, often incorporating some form of play or storytelling into the therapy to help them communicate at an age-appropriate level. I work with adolescents all through the teen years and into adulthood, shaping our work to fit to where the teen is developmentally. While I encourage and need family/parent involvement periodically or as needed, I try to create a safe space where I can also talk to the child or adolescent in a space that is different from the home or family.

Child therapists in Ocean Acres, New Jersey Statistics

Child therapists in Ocean Acres, New Jersey average 20 years of experience and charge around $204 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(81%), Family Systems Therapy (46%), and Behavioral Therapy (40%).
